1
This commit is contained in:
@@ -18,7 +18,7 @@ import (
|
||||
// "authority_id": ""
|
||||
//}`
|
||||
|
||||
var token = `{"access_token":"fedd73ba-cf87-4c27-bd9d-5f2a68e5b9fe","expires_in":1672033612,"scope":"SCOPE","shop_id":57939570,"shop_name":"京西菜市速食","refresh_token":"3ec7f275-51a5-44c7-8324-060318139893","authority_id":""}`
|
||||
var token = `{"access_token":"84b9ab00-68d0-4b9f-9682-a03f75eaed95","expires_in":1672634978,"scope":"SCOPE","shop_id":57939570,"shop_name":"京西菜市速食","refresh_token":"44b1e11e-90a0-4876-b5f9-edd2bf5820e8","authority_id":""}`
|
||||
|
||||
//var token = `{"access_token":"83e52462-ad46-4297-98c4-242ee6b7a5c8","expires_in":1672033612,"scope":"SCOPE","shop_id":63141688,"shop_name":"二期-抖音超市小时达测试店铺","refresh_token":"8f690bc3-3f3e-49bd-bbf7-31c9e868e980","authority_id":""}`
|
||||
var a = New("7136048270014416392", "c397aa9f-3927-47c4-8cfe-4d84e02602e0", token)
|
||||
|
||||
@@ -260,8 +260,6 @@ func (a *API) GetSkuDetailList(param *product_listV2_request.ProductListV2Param)
|
||||
request.Param = param
|
||||
|
||||
result, err := request.Execute(a.accessTokenObj)
|
||||
globals.SugarLogger.Debugf("批量获取商品=========:%s", request.GetUrlPath())
|
||||
globals.SugarLogger.Debugf("批量获取商品:=%s", utils.Format4Output(result, false))
|
||||
if err != nil {
|
||||
return nil, err
|
||||
}
|
||||
|
||||
@@ -48,7 +48,7 @@ func TestInt16(t *testing.T) {
|
||||
|
||||
// 查询商品详情(抖音平台id)
|
||||
func TestGetSkuDetail(t *testing.T) {
|
||||
data, err := a.GetSkuDetailLocalID("", "6099286")
|
||||
data, err := a.GetSkuDetailLocalID("", "22828")
|
||||
fmt.Println(err)
|
||||
// 3582171870197365727 3582171870197365727
|
||||
globals.SugarLogger.Debugf("====%s", utils.Format4Output(data, false))
|
||||
@@ -56,7 +56,7 @@ func TestGetSkuDetail(t *testing.T) {
|
||||
|
||||
// 查询商品详情本地商品id
|
||||
func TestGetSkuDetailLocalId(t *testing.T) {
|
||||
data, err := a.GetSkuDetail("3588469215562226655", "")
|
||||
data, err := a.GetSkuDetail("3583231846508547705", "")
|
||||
fmt.Println(err)
|
||||
globals.SugarLogger.Debugf("====%s", utils.Format4Output(data, false))
|
||||
}
|
||||
@@ -151,22 +151,36 @@ func TestBatchDecrypt(t *testing.T) {
|
||||
//}
|
||||
|
||||
func TestGetSkuList(t *testing.T) {
|
||||
result, err := a.GetSkuDetailList(&product_listV2_request.ProductListV2Param{
|
||||
Status: 0,
|
||||
CheckStatus: 4,
|
||||
ProductType: 0,
|
||||
StartTime: 0,
|
||||
EndTime: 0,
|
||||
Page: 1,
|
||||
Size: 100,
|
||||
UpdateStartTime: 0,
|
||||
UpdateEndTime: 0,
|
||||
})
|
||||
|
||||
for _, v := range result.Data {
|
||||
fmt.Println(fmt.Sprintf("mainid:[%d],outId:[%d],outerId:[%s]", v.ProductId, v.OutProductId, v.OuterProductId))
|
||||
var errList = make([]error, 0, 0)
|
||||
for i := 1; i < 100; i++ {
|
||||
result, err := a.GetSkuDetailList(&product_listV2_request.ProductListV2Param{
|
||||
Status: 0,
|
||||
CheckStatus: 5,
|
||||
ProductType: 0,
|
||||
StartTime: 0,
|
||||
EndTime: 0,
|
||||
Page: int64(i),
|
||||
Size: 100,
|
||||
UpdateStartTime: 0,
|
||||
UpdateEndTime: 0,
|
||||
})
|
||||
if err != nil {
|
||||
globals.SugarLogger.Debugf("=index := %d ,err := %s", i, utils.Format4Output(err, false))
|
||||
}
|
||||
if len(result.Data) == 0 {
|
||||
return
|
||||
}
|
||||
for _, v := range result.Data {
|
||||
err := a.DeleteStoreCommodity(v.ProductId)
|
||||
if err != nil {
|
||||
errList = append(errList, err)
|
||||
}
|
||||
}
|
||||
}
|
||||
|
||||
for _, v := range errList {
|
||||
globals.SugarLogger.Debugf("err := %s", utils.Format4Output(v, false))
|
||||
}
|
||||
globals.SugarLogger.Debugf("result:= %s", err)
|
||||
}
|
||||
|
||||
func TestGetBrandId(t *testing.T) {
|
||||
|
||||
Reference in New Issue
Block a user